    Description: REIXS beamline is a state-of-the-art soft x-ray scattering facility featuring high flux, high resolution and full polarization control. A wide range of advanced materials can be investigated by various photon-in and photon-out techniques under magnetic fields and at different temperatures.

    Techniques:

    • X-ray Absorption Spectroscopy
    • X-ray Emission Spectroscopy
    • Resonant Inelastic X-ray Scattering
    • Resonant Elastic X-ray Scattering
    • Magnetic X-ray Dichroism
    • Molecular Beam Epitaxy sample preparation
